Datumsbereich eingrenzen

dirk_nagel

Mitglied
Liebes Forum,

nach dem Jahreswechsel muss ich einige Dateien aktualisieren und den Datumsbereich auf 2010 einschränken. Auch für die folgenden Prozentangaben sollen nur Werte ausgelesen werden, die 2010 in die Tabelle geschrieben wurden. Leider klappt es nicht so ganz, wie ich mir das vorstelle, weiß jemand Rat?

$sql = "SELECT variable
CONCAT(COUNT(*) / total.anzahl * 100, '%') AS proz FROM tabelle,
(SELECT count(*) AS anzahl from tabelle) AS total
GROUP BY variable IN ('X')";

Den Datumsbereich hatte ich versucht mit

WHERE datum >='2010-01-01' and datum <'2010-12-31'

einzuschränken, leider bislang ohne Erfolg.
Herzlichen Dank für einen Tipp!

Dirk
 
1. Könntest du bitte die Code-Tags verwenden?
2. Du bist denke ich, im falschen Forum.
3. Was hat Spalte 'datum' für einen Datentyp?
4. Hast du mit mysql_error() gearbeitet, wenn es sich um eine MySQL-Datenbank handelt?
 
Zurück